Flash Player was created by Macromedia and has been developed and distributed by Adobe Systems since Adobe acquired Macromedia in 2005. In addition, Flash Player can run from a web browser as a browser plug-in or on supported mobile devices. Flash Player is capable of viewing multimedia contents, executing rich Internet applications, and streaming audio and video. Flash Player supports vector graphics, 3D graphics, embedded audio, video and raster graphics, and a scripting language called ActionScript. Flash Player runs SWF files that can be created by Adobe Flash Professional, Adobe Flash Builder or by third-party tools such as FlashDevelop. Since January 12, 2021, Flash Player versions newer than 32.0.0.371 refuse to play Flash content and instead display a static warning message. However, Flash Player has become increasingly criticized for its performance, consumption of battery on mobile devices, the number of security vulnerabilities that had been discovered in the software, and its closed platform nature. Adobe stated in 2013 that more than 400 million out of over 1 billion connected desktops update to the new version of Flash Player within six weeks of release. However, the most popular use of Flash among the 10-20 age group was for Flash games. Flash applications must specifically be built for the AIR runtime to use additional features provided, such as file system integration, native client extensions, native window/screen integration, taskbar/dock integration, and hardware integration with connected Accelerometer and GPS devices. AIR supports installable applications on Windows, Linux, macOS, and some mobile operating systems such as iOS and Android. It can execute software written in the ActionScript programming language which enables the runtime manipulation of text, data, vector graphics, raster graphics, sound, and video. Adobe Flash Player is a runtime that executes and displays content from a provided SWF file, although it has no in-built features to modify the SWF file at runtime.

AMF: Flash Player allows application data to be stored on users computers, in the form of Local Shared Objects, the Flash equivalent to browser cookies. JSON: Flash Player 11 includes native support for importing and exporting data in the JavaScript Object Notation (JSON) format, which allows interoperability with web services and JavaScript programs. ActionScript 3 also supports ECMAScript for XML (E4X), which allows XML data to be manipulated more easily. XML data is held in memory as an XML Document Object Model, and can be manipulated using ActionScript. Flash Player is primarily a graphics and multimedia platform, and has supported raster graphics and vector graphics since its earliest version. Another open-source project, SWXml allows Flash applications to load XML files as native ActionScript objects without any client-side XML parsing, by converting XML files to SWF/AMF on the server. The SWX system stores data as standard SWF bytecode which is automatically interpreted by Flash Player. SWF: The specification for the SWF file format was published by Adobe, enabling the development of the SWX Format project, which used the SWF file format and AMF as a means for Flash applications to exchange data with server side applications. Flash Video is used by YouTube, Hulu, Yahoo! Video, BBC Online, and other news providers. Flash Player uses hardware acceleration to display video where present, using technologies such as DirectX Video Acceleration and OpenGL to do so. Flash Video is only a container format and supports multiple different video codecs, such as Sorenson Spark, VP6, and more recently H.264. FLV: Support for decoding and playing back video and audio inside Flash Video (FLV and F4V) files, a format developed by Adobe Systems and Macromedia. MP3 files can be accessed and played back from a server via HTTP, or embedded inside an SWF file, which is also a streaming format. MP3: Support for decoding and playback of streaming MPEG-2 Audio Layer III (MP3) audio was introduced in Flash Player 4. PNG: Support for decoding and rendering Portable Network Graphics (PNG) images, in both its 24-bit (opaque) and 32-bit (semi-transparent) variants. Flash Video can also be streamed via RTMP using the Adobe Flash Media Server or other such server-side software.
